The Benefits of Using Recycled Asphalt for Sustainable Roads

When you consider paving options for sustainable roads, using recycled asphalt can make a significant difference. Not only does it reduce the demand for new materials, but it also minimizes waste in landfills.

The recycled benefits of asphalt are clear: it lowers production costs and decreases the carbon footprint associated with road construction. By utilizing materials that are already available, you’re promoting asphalt sustainability and conserving natural resources.

Recycled asphalt not only cuts production costs but also significantly reduces the carbon footprint of road construction.

Moreover, recycled asphalt performs exceptionally well, offering durability and strength comparable to new asphalt. This means you won’t compromise quality for sustainability.

Implementing recycled asphalt in your projects encourages a circular economy, where materials are reused rather than discarded. As you explore paving choices, remember that the use of recycled asphalt not only enhances your project’s environmental responsibility but also supports a more sustainable future.

Lower Production Temperatures

Although traditional asphalt production requires high temperatures, using warm mix asphalt (WMA) allows for significant reductions in emissions. By lowering production temperatures, you can enjoy several benefits that enhance sustainability.

Here are three key advantages:

  1. Energy Savings: Lowering the temperature reduces energy consumption, minimizing fuel use during production.
  2. Improved Workability: Mixing techniques used in WMA allow for easier handling and placement, making the process smoother.
  3. Extended Paving Season: WMA can be installed in cooler weather, allowing for more flexibility in project scheduling.

These lower temperature benefits not only reduce emissions but also contribute to a more efficient and effective paving process.

Reduced Volatile Organic Compounds

Using warm mix asphalt (WMA) not only enhances your paving project’s efficiency but also greatly reduces volatile organic compounds (VOCs) emitted during production.

WMA is produced at lower temperatures, which means fewer volatile emissions escape into the atmosphere. This reduction is essential for improving air quality, as VOCs can contribute to smog and other environmental issues.

By opting for WMA, you’re actively participating in a sustainable approach that benefits both your project and the community. Not only does it help meet environmental regulations, but it also promotes healthier living conditions.

Top Installation Techniques for Sustainable Asphalt

When you prioritize sustainable asphalt installation techniques, you’re not just enhancing the pavement’s longevity; you’re also minimizing its environmental impact.

By adopting eco-friendly techniques and innovative methods, you can considerably improve your asphalt projects. Here are three top installation techniques to evaluate:

  1. Warm Mix Asphalt: This method uses lower temperatures during production, reducing energy consumption and emissions without compromising quality.
  2. Recycling Materials: Incorporate reclaimed asphalt pavement (RAP) into your mix. This not only conserves resources but also cuts costs.
  3. Proper Compaction: Ensuring adequate compaction during installation helps the asphalt resist cracking and deformation, enhancing its lifespan and reducing the need for repairs.

How Technology Makes Asphalt Recycling Easier

As technology advances, recycling asphalt has become more efficient and accessible, making it easier for you to incorporate sustainable practices into your paving projects.

With the rise of asphalt technologies and recycling innovations, you can now achieve better results while minimizing waste. Here are three ways technology enhances asphalt recycling:

  1. Improved Machinery: Modern recycling equipment crushes and processes old asphalt more quickly, reducing time and labor costs.
  2. Better Quality Control: Advanced sensors and software monitor the recycling process, ensuring consistent quality in the final product.
  3. Recycling Mix Designs: New software tools help you create ideal mix designs, incorporating recycled materials without sacrificing performance.
